| General Information | |
|---|---|
| Brand | Cisco |
| Part Number | 34-0687-03 |
| Condition | Refurbished |
| Technical Information | |
|---|---|
| Input Voltage | 100-240V AC |
| Input Frequency | 47-63 Hz |
| Output | 12 VDC |
| Max. Output Power | 280W |
| Hot Swappable | No |
| Redundant Support | No |
| Cooling Type | Active Fan |
| Modularity | Non-Modular |
| rail_design | Single 12V Rail |
| Number of Fans | 1 |
| Compatibility | |
|---|---|
| Form Factor | Proprietary |
| Physical Characteristics | |
|---|---|
| Weight | 3.00 |
| Certifications and Environmental | |
|---|---|
| Compliance Standards | WEEE, RoHS, cURus, CE, FCC, UL |
